Overview
The Repository is the central location where all contracts created in the Contract Management Tool are stored and managed. From the repository, users can view contract details, track their current stage, analyse documents using AI, generate reports, and organise contracts for easier access.
The repository provides multiple views, filters, and search options to help users quickly locate and review contracts throughout their lifecycle.
Viewing Your Contracts
The Repository displays a list of all contracts available to the user.
Each contract row shows key information such as:
Company Name – The counterparty involved in the contract
Category – The type or classification of the contract
Created At – The date when the contract was created
Created By – The user who initiated the contract
Stage – The current stage of the contract workflow
Expiry – The contract expiry date
Stage Ageing – The duration the contract has remained in its current stage
You can click on any contract to open it and review the details.
Contract Status Tabs
At the top of the repository page, you will find different tabs that categorise contracts based on their status.
These tabs include:
All – Displays all contracts available in the repository
In Process – Contracts currently undergoing review or approval
Awaiting Sign – Contracts waiting to be signed
Executed – Contracts that have been fully completed and signed
Expired – Contracts that have passed their expiry date
Archived – Contracts that are no longer active but remain stored for reference
These status tabs allow users to quickly locate contracts based on their current stage in the contract lifecycle.

Ask AI
Each contract includes an Ask AI option that allows users to analyse the contract using AI-powered tools.
Using Ask AI, you can perform actions such as:
Identify Key Clauses within the contract
Extract Obligations from the agreement
Run AI Playbooks to check compliance with predefined guidelines
Generate Contract Summaries for quick understanding
These features help users review and analyse contracts more efficiently.
Generate Report
The Generate Report button allows users to download a report containing repository data.
When you click Generate Report, the system prepares a report containing the contracts available in the repository. Once the report is generated, it is sent to the user's registered email address.
This feature is useful for reporting, tracking, and internal record management.
